excel表格的区镇村怎么合并

excel表格的区镇村怎么合并

在Excel中合并区镇村数据的步骤包括:使用合并单元格功能、使用函数(如CONCATENATE或TEXTJOIN)、使用数据透视表。

使用合并单元格功能是最简单的方法,但它只适用于视觉上的合并,并不改变数据本身。使用函数(如CONCATENATE或TEXTJOIN)可以在一个新的单元格中将多个单元格的内容连接起来,并进行计算或分析。使用数据透视表可以为更复杂的数据管理提供灵活性和可视化功能。下面我们将详细介绍这些方法。

一、使用合并单元格功能

1. 选择单元格

首先,选择你需要合并的多个单元格。例如,如果你需要合并“A1”、“B1”和“C1”这三个单元格,先按住鼠标左键,从“A1”拖动到“C1”。

2. 合并单元格

在Excel的主菜单栏中,找到并点击“合并及居中”按钮。这个功能会将所选单元格合并成一个单元格,并居中显示内容。

3. 注意事项

合并单元格后,只会保留最左上角单元格的内容,其他单元格内容将被丢弃。因此,这种方法适用于仅需要视觉上合并的情况,不适用于需要保留所有数据的分析。

二、使用函数合并数据

1. CONCATENATE函数

CONCATENATE函数可以将多个单元格的内容连接起来。

=CONCATENATE(A1, B1, C1)

例如,如果“A1”是“区”,“B1”是“镇”,“C1”是“村”,使用该函数后,结果将是“区镇村”。

2. TEXTJOIN函数

TEXTJOIN函数比CONCATENATE更强大,因为它允许你指定一个分隔符,并可以忽略空单元格。

=TEXTJOIN(",", TRUE, A1, B1, C1)

这个函数将在“A1”、“B1”和“C1”之间插入逗号,并忽略空单元格。

3. 自定义格式

可以通过添加额外的文本或格式,进一步自定义合并后的结果。

=CONCATENATE("区域:", A1, " 镇:", B1, " 村:", C1)

这样可以在合并后的内容中添加标签,使其更加易读。

三、使用数据透视表

1. 创建数据透视表

如果你有大量数据需要合并和分析,数据透视表是一个强大的工具。在Excel中,选择你的数据区域,然后点击“插入”->“数据透视表”。

2. 配置数据透视表

在数据透视表字段列表中,将“区”、“镇”和“村”拖动到“行”或“列”区域。这样可以合并并分类显示数据。

3. 自定义数据透视表

数据透视表允许你进一步自定义和分析数据。例如,你可以添加汇总、计算和图表,使数据更加直观和易于理解。

四、使用Power Query

1. 导入数据

在Excel中,选择“数据”->“自文件”->“从工作簿”,导入你的数据。

2. 编辑查询

在Power Query编辑器中,选择需要合并的列,然后使用“合并列”功能。

3. 加载数据

编辑完成后,点击“关闭并加载”,将合并后的数据加载回Excel。

五、编写VBA宏

1. 打开VBA编辑器

按“Alt + F11”打开VBA编辑器,然后插入一个新模块。

2. 编写宏代码

Sub 合并区镇村()

Dim rng As Range

Dim cell As Range

Dim result As String

' 设置需要合并的区域

Set rng = Range("A1:C1")

' 遍历每个单元格并合并内容

For Each cell In rng

result = result & cell.Value

Next cell

' 将结果放入目标单元格

Range("D1").Value = result

End Sub

3. 运行宏

关闭VBA编辑器,回到Excel,按“Alt + F8”运行宏。

六、使用第三方工具

1. Power BI

Power BI是一个强大的数据分析工具,适用于需要高级分析和可视化的场景。

2. Tableau

Tableau也是一个流行的数据可视化工具,适用于需要复杂图表和交互功能的场景。

3. Python和Pandas

如果你熟悉编程,可以使用Python和Pandas库来处理和合并数据。

import pandas as pd

读取Excel文件

df = pd.read_excel('your_file.xlsx')

合并列

df['合并列'] = df['区'] + df['镇'] + df['村']

保存结果

df.to_excel('output.xlsx', index=False)

通过上述多个方法,你可以选择最适合你需求的方法来合并Excel中的区镇村数据。无论是简单的合并单元格,还是复杂的数据透视表和编程方法,都能帮助你有效地管理和分析数据。

相关问答FAQs:

1. 如何在Excel表格中合并区、镇和村的数据?

在Excel表格中合并区、镇和村的数据,可以按照以下步骤进行操作:

  • 首先,选中需要合并的区、镇和村的数据所在的列。
  • 然后,点击Excel菜单栏中的"数据"选项卡,找到"合并"功能。
  • 接下来,选择"合并单元格"选项,Excel会将选中的所有单元格合并成一个单元格。
  • 最后,点击"确定"按钮,完成区、镇和村数据的合并。

2. 如何在Excel表格中合并区、镇和村的数据并保留原始数据?

如果您需要在Excel表格中合并区、镇和村的数据,同时保留原始数据,可以按照以下步骤进行操作:

  • 首先,在表格中新增一列或一行,用于合并区、镇和村的数据。
  • 其次,使用Excel的拼接函数(如CONCATENATE或&符号)将区、镇和村的数据合并在一起。
  • 然后,将合并后的数据填入新增的列或行中。
  • 最后,您可以隐藏原始数据列或行,以便更清晰地查看合并后的数据。

3. 如何在Excel表格中合并区、镇和村的数据并去除重复项?

如果您需要在Excel表格中合并区、镇和村的数据,并且需要去除重复项,可以按照以下步骤进行操作:

  • 首先,选中需要合并的区、镇和村的数据所在的列。
  • 其次,点击Excel菜单栏中的"数据"选项卡,找到"数据工具"功能。
  • 接下来,选择"删除重复项"选项,Excel会弹出一个对话框。
  • 在对话框中,选择需要去除重复项的列,并勾选"只保留唯一项"选项。
  • 最后,点击"确定"按钮,Excel会合并区、镇和村的数据并去除重复项。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4291230

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部